Skip to content

Paginators#

Index > EFS > Paginators

Auto-generated documentation for EFS type annotations stubs module types-aiobotocore-efs.

DescribeAccessPointsPaginator#

Type annotations and code completion for session.create_client("efs").get_paginator("describe_access_points"). boto3 documentation

# DescribeAccessPointsPaginator usage example

from aiobotocore.session import get_session

from types_aiobotocore_efs.paginator import DescribeAccessPointsPaginator

session = get_session()
async with session.create_client("efs") as client:  # (1)
    paginator: DescribeAccessPointsPaginator = client.get_paginator("describe_access_points")  # (2)
    async for item in paginator.paginate(...):
        item: DescribeAccessPointsResponseTypeDef
        print(item)  # (3)
  1. client: EFSClient
  2. paginator: DescribeAccessPointsPaginator
  3. item: AioPageIterator[DescribeAccessPointsResponseTypeDef]

paginate#

Type annotations and code completion for DescribeAccessPointsPaginator.paginate method.

# paginate method definition

def paginate(
    self,
    *,
    AccessPointId: str = ...,
    FileSystemId: str = ...,
    PaginationConfig: PaginatorConfigTypeDef = ...,  # (1)
) -> aiobotocore.paginate.AioPageIterator[DescribeAccessPointsResponseTypeDef]:  # (2)
    ...
  1. See PaginatorConfigTypeDef
  2. See AioPageIterator[DescribeAccessPointsResponseTypeDef]
# paginate method usage example with argument unpacking

kwargs: DescribeAccessPointsRequestPaginateTypeDef = {  # (1)
    "AccessPointId": ...,
}

parent.paginate(**kwargs)
  1. See DescribeAccessPointsRequestPaginateTypeDef

DescribeFileSystemsPaginator#

Type annotations and code completion for session.create_client("efs").get_paginator("describe_file_systems"). boto3 documentation

# DescribeFileSystemsPaginator usage example

from aiobotocore.session import get_session

from types_aiobotocore_efs.paginator import DescribeFileSystemsPaginator

session = get_session()
async with session.create_client("efs") as client:  # (1)
    paginator: DescribeFileSystemsPaginator = client.get_paginator("describe_file_systems")  # (2)
    async for item in paginator.paginate(...):
        item: DescribeFileSystemsResponseTypeDef
        print(item)  # (3)
  1. client: EFSClient
  2. paginator: DescribeFileSystemsPaginator
  3. item: AioPageIterator[DescribeFileSystemsResponseTypeDef]

paginate#

Type annotations and code completion for DescribeFileSystemsPaginator.paginate method.

# paginate method definition

def paginate(
    self,
    *,
    CreationToken: str = ...,
    FileSystemId: str = ...,
    PaginationConfig: PaginatorConfigTypeDef = ...,  # (1)
) -> aiobotocore.paginate.AioPageIterator[DescribeFileSystemsResponseTypeDef]:  # (2)
    ...
  1. See PaginatorConfigTypeDef
  2. See AioPageIterator[DescribeFileSystemsResponseTypeDef]
# paginate method usage example with argument unpacking

kwargs: DescribeFileSystemsRequestPaginateTypeDef = {  # (1)
    "CreationToken": ...,
}

parent.paginate(**kwargs)
  1. See DescribeFileSystemsRequestPaginateTypeDef

DescribeMountTargetsPaginator#

Type annotations and code completion for session.create_client("efs").get_paginator("describe_mount_targets"). boto3 documentation

# DescribeMountTargetsPaginator usage example

from aiobotocore.session import get_session

from types_aiobotocore_efs.paginator import DescribeMountTargetsPaginator

session = get_session()
async with session.create_client("efs") as client:  # (1)
    paginator: DescribeMountTargetsPaginator = client.get_paginator("describe_mount_targets")  # (2)
    async for item in paginator.paginate(...):
        item: DescribeMountTargetsResponseTypeDef
        print(item)  # (3)
  1. client: EFSClient
  2. paginator: DescribeMountTargetsPaginator
  3. item: AioPageIterator[DescribeMountTargetsResponseTypeDef]

paginate#

Type annotations and code completion for DescribeMountTargetsPaginator.paginate method.

# paginate method definition

def paginate(
    self,
    *,
    FileSystemId: str = ...,
    MountTargetId: str = ...,
    AccessPointId: str = ...,
    PaginationConfig: PaginatorConfigTypeDef = ...,  # (1)
) -> aiobotocore.paginate.AioPageIterator[DescribeMountTargetsResponseTypeDef]:  # (2)
    ...
  1. See PaginatorConfigTypeDef
  2. See AioPageIterator[DescribeMountTargetsResponseTypeDef]
# paginate method usage example with argument unpacking

kwargs: DescribeMountTargetsRequestPaginateTypeDef = {  # (1)
    "FileSystemId": ...,
}

parent.paginate(**kwargs)
  1. See DescribeMountTargetsRequestPaginateTypeDef

DescribeReplicationConfigurationsPaginator#

Type annotations and code completion for session.create_client("efs").get_paginator("describe_replication_configurations"). boto3 documentation

# DescribeReplicationConfigurationsPaginator usage example

from aiobotocore.session import get_session

from types_aiobotocore_efs.paginator import DescribeReplicationConfigurationsPaginator

session = get_session()
async with session.create_client("efs") as client:  # (1)
    paginator: DescribeReplicationConfigurationsPaginator = client.get_paginator("describe_replication_configurations")  # (2)
    async for item in paginator.paginate(...):
        item: DescribeReplicationConfigurationsResponseTypeDef
        print(item)  # (3)
  1. client: EFSClient
  2. paginator: DescribeReplicationConfigurationsPaginator
  3. item: AioPageIterator[DescribeReplicationConfigurationsResponseTypeDef]

paginate#

Type annotations and code completion for DescribeReplicationConfigurationsPaginator.paginate method.

# paginate method definition

def paginate(
    self,
    *,
    FileSystemId: str = ...,
    PaginationConfig: PaginatorConfigTypeDef = ...,  # (1)
) -> aiobotocore.paginate.AioPageIterator[DescribeReplicationConfigurationsResponseTypeDef]:  # (2)
    ...
  1. See PaginatorConfigTypeDef
  2. See AioPageIterator[DescribeReplicationConfigurationsResponseTypeDef]
# paginate method usage example with argument unpacking

kwargs: DescribeReplicationConfigurationsRequestPaginateTypeDef = {  # (1)
    "FileSystemId": ...,
}

parent.paginate(**kwargs)
  1. See DescribeReplicationConfigurationsRequestPaginateTypeDef

DescribeTagsPaginator#

Type annotations and code completion for session.create_client("efs").get_paginator("describe_tags"). boto3 documentation

# DescribeTagsPaginator usage example

from aiobotocore.session import get_session

from types_aiobotocore_efs.paginator import DescribeTagsPaginator

session = get_session()
async with session.create_client("efs") as client:  # (1)
    paginator: DescribeTagsPaginator = client.get_paginator("describe_tags")  # (2)
    async for item in paginator.paginate(...):
        item: DescribeTagsResponseTypeDef
        print(item)  # (3)
  1. client: EFSClient
  2. paginator: DescribeTagsPaginator
  3. item: AioPageIterator[DescribeTagsResponseTypeDef]

paginate#

Type annotations and code completion for DescribeTagsPaginator.paginate method.

# paginate method definition

def paginate(
    self,
    *,
    FileSystemId: str,
    PaginationConfig: PaginatorConfigTypeDef = ...,  # (1)
) -> aiobotocore.paginate.AioPageIterator[DescribeTagsResponseTypeDef]:  # (2)
    ...
  1. See PaginatorConfigTypeDef
  2. See AioPageIterator[DescribeTagsResponseTypeDef]
# paginate method usage example with argument unpacking

kwargs: DescribeTagsRequestPaginateTypeDef = {  # (1)
    "FileSystemId": ...,
}

parent.paginate(**kwargs)
  1. See DescribeTagsRequestPaginateTypeDef